One of their most famous artifacts – Annabelle, will be on exhibit. Annabelle is believed to be responsible for the death of an individual who came in to contact with it. This doll also reportedly slashed a grown man several times across the chest, sending him to the hospital. She terrorized a family for months until the Warrens and a Catholic exorcist were called. Although Annabelle has exorcised several times by exorcists, it is believed that some energy still lingures.
In October 2009, PRS Director Ryan Buell co-hosted a museum tour with Lorraine, where he claims he saw Annabelle’s head move up and down, as if nodding at him.
